The Sumerian Government
Ans: came to view kings as agents of their Gods
Mesopotamia is located in the valley of the
Ans: Tigris and Euphrates rivers
city state
Ans: the basic unit of early Mesopotamian civilization
cuneiform
Ans: the written script of Sumer

"Ma'at" expresses the Egyptian belief in ?
Ans: truth, justice, and order in the universe
for administrative purposes in the old kingdom, Egypt was...
Ans: divided into provinces called nomes and governed by monarchs
the economy of ancient Egypt relied most heavily on
Ans: agriculture
Originally the Osiris cult was reserved for
Ans: the wealthy who could afford preservation of the body
The Egyptian pyramids were
Ans: conceived and built as tombs for a city of the dead
Amenhotep IV is best known for ?
Ans: the temporary installation of the god of the sun disk in Egyptian
culture.
one of the few female pharos
Ans: Hatshepsut
